The term “collection d’art” originates from the French language, where “collection” means a group of objects gathered together for study, preservation, or display, and “d’art” translates to “of art.” Collectors who engage in this practice seek out unique and valuable pieces of art to add to their personal collections, often with the intention of creating a cohesive and visually stimulating display that reflects their tastes and interests.

The history of collection d’art can be traced back to ancient civilizations such as Egypt, Greece, and Rome, where wealthy patrons and rulers amassed art treasures to showcase their wealth and power. Over time, collecting art became more democratic, with individuals from all walks of life participating in the pursuit of artistic objects that spoke to them on a personal level.

In the modern era, collection d’art has gained popularity as a form of investment, with art collectors buying and selling pieces for profit as well as personal enjoyment. Many art enthusiasts view collecting as a way to engage with cultural heritage, support emerging artists, and express their individuality through the objects they choose to display in their homes or private galleries.
